  • DNA 118TSI Stage 1 Review

    Hey guys, thougt i would put up a review of the DNA tune i got last week.

    Firtstly, thank you to John from DNA for the friendly service!

    Just want to say that driving the Jetta with traction control on has a completely different feel than with it off.

    The traction control really retricts the power until around 4k then it pulls like a train.

    With traction control off its such a different car! I get a little chirp off the line but you really need to watch the speedo cause you get to 100 pretty quick! Pulls pretty hard all the way to 6k and it just keeps pulling.

    Im really impressed with the power from 3.5k to 6k.

    Ive done 620km with 1/4 of the tank to go, so not sure if the fuel consumption has gone up but i have been giving it the beans abit too

    Overall, for the money you spend and the end result, its a no brainer really.

    Will be getting it dyno'd next month some time to see what power she puts out.

    Fantastic to hear; thanks also for the glowing review.

    Your observations are spot on regarding the twin charged TSI upgrade. The supercharger is no longer providing boost pressure past around 3500 where the turbo completely takes over; and hence there are lots of gains at and above that range; the difference before vs after tuning in a twin charger setup is definitely different to that of just a plain turbo engine - down low to mid range the twin charger setup already pulls very strong so the tune is mainly felt from about 3000-3500rpm onwards.

    As I mentioned to you that day, the 118TSI just has so much potential; it really should have come with 132kw from the factory like the Polo GTI; but even then, there's so much more power to be had for both models =).
